Satellite Maintenance Mechanic

4 months ago


Marble, United States Cherokee Indian Hospital Authority Full time
Job DescriptionJob Description

Job Title: Maintenance Mechanic

Job Code: MAINMECH

Department: Maintenance

Division: Engineering

Salary Level: Non-Exempt 7

Reports To: Maintenance Manager

Last Revised: October 2021

Primary Function

The incumbent maintains and makes expert repairs and checks in environmental, carpentry, painting, electrical, plumbing and heating/cooling in accordance with diagrams, sketches, operation manuals, and manufacturer’s specifications using and power and precision measuring and testing instruments.

Job Duties

  • Environmental Control: Monitors and records temperatures, oxygen pressure, humidity readings. Adjust functional parts of devices and control instruments and may install specific functional and structural parts.
  • Carpentry: Constructs, repairs, and maintains wooden materials such as furniture, equipment, partitions, and other parts of organization’s buildings, using hand and power tools according to written or oral instruction.
  • Painting: Applies coats of paint, varnish, stains, enamels, or lacquer to decorate and protect interior and exterior surfaces, trimming fixtures using paint brushes, rollers, and scrapers.
  • Electrical: Repairs, installs, replaces, and tests electrical circuits, equipment, and appliances. Inspects and tests electrical lighting, signal communication, power circuits, and equipment.
  • Plumbing: Inspects, installs, repairs, and replaces pipes, fittings, and plumbing fixtures to maintain the heating, cooling, water, gas, oil, and drainage systems.
  • Heating/Cooling: Maintains and repairs air handling systems thermostats/humidistat, sensors, controllers, relay switches, dampers and motors. Chillers for cooling the boilers for heating. Incumbent must be mechanically well versed in pneumatic panels, electrical malfunction, and instrument capabilities.
  • Solar System: Occasionally may be required to monitor and record activities of system and assisting in tearing down and rebuilding component assemblies by fitting and installing needed parts.
  • Dental Equipment: Repairs, installs, inspects, replaces and tests dental equipment utilizing knowledge of pneumatic, electrical, carpentry, and plumbing skills.
  • Telecommunications Equipment: Maintains, repairs, installs, replaces, inspects, and tests telecommunications equipment which services facility including all PBX, telephones, lines, and cable.

  • Transportation: Drives cars, trucks, and four-wheel drive vehicles to deliver/pick-up passengers, cargo, equipment, etc.
  • The incumbent shall maintain complete confidentiality of all administrative, medical, and personnel records, and all other pertinent information that comes to his or her attention of knowledge. Civil and criminal penalties for unlawful disclosures or records. Violations of such confidentiality shall be cause for adverse action.
  • Assists hospital staff and funeral homes with cadavers.
  • Incumbent will be required to work weekend and on call duties.
  • May be required to assist with security duties.
  • Incumbent will perform other job related duties as assigned by supervisor.

Job Knowledge

  • The incumbent will be familiar with safety rules and regulations relating to use/equipment, tools, and tagging electrical panels.
  • Knowledge and skill in numerical to make calculations for installation and repair or equipment.
  • Knowledge of reading blueprints and specifications and visualize installations.
  • Knowledge of electrical and pneumatic control systems, electrical malfunctions, pneumatic controlled instrument capabilities.
  • Knowledge of preventive and corrective maintenance procedures with facilities equipment.
  • Knowledge and skill to perform a variety of changing duties as required by machinery and equipment repair.
  • Ability to drive a variety of cars, trucks, and four-wheel drive vehicles. Must have a valid North Carolina driver’s license.

Education/Experience

Incumbent must have a minimum of five (5) years experience in Hospital Maintenance, or; incumbent must have a minimum of two (2) years experience and possess licensure or certification in at least one or more of the following: a) boiler maintenance and repair; b) electrical, c) plumbing; d) heating and air conditioning (HVAC); e) carpentry; f) general contracting. Incumbent must be able to become proficient with most phases of Hospital maintenance within six (6) months.

Initiative and Ingenuity

The incumbent is under the general supervision of the Maintenance Department Manager. Receives oral or written assignments, accompanied by sketches, drawings or blueprints. Performs all assigned duties in accordance with defined rules, regulations, policies, and procedures. Incumbent determines the kind and type of materials needed to complete an assignment, which requires individual initiative and judgment when interpreting a procedure relative to each established policy and objective. Supervisor is available for assistance only on the most complex problems encountered. Supervisor reviews work to insure the finished projects meet instructions and established practices and procedures.

Mental/Visual/Physical

Physical effort is expended in continually standing, walking, stooping, bending, kneeling, climbing, and working in small or cramped quarters. Frequently involved in lifting or carrying objects weighing up to and at times beyond 50 pounds. Need visual acuity for reading blue prints and specifications.

Responsibility for Equipment

As an incidental, the incumbent will be required to operate a government-owned or leased motor vehicle in the performance of assigned duties. May be required to repair equipment locate din patient homes. Responsible for the following types of equipment hand radio, hand tools, lawn equipment, electrical equipment, plumbing equipment, etc. Responsible for SAFELOC key system of hospital. Responsible for monthly preventive maintenance (PM) on equipment. Misuse or abuse of equipment could affect program budget.

Responsibility for Material

Incumbent will be responsible for selecting types and amounts of materials needed for assigned projects. Responsible for securing materials and supplies. Responsible for the efficient use of materials. Misuse of materials could result in minor incidents which woul reflect poorly in performance evaluation.

Hazards

The incumbent could incur broken bones, scrapes, burns, and infections. Exposure to flying objects, insects, noise hazards, and chemical hazards. May perform work where bad smelling fumes are present.

Responsibility for Others

Incumbent may be required to transport essential staff to facility in inclement weather. Occasional contacts with patients in clinical and home settings. Responsible for safety of hospital employees, patients, and maintenance technicians.

Working Conditions

Work is performed inside and outside in all kinds of weather and is usually dirty, dusty, and greasy. Incumbent may perform work where bad smelling fumes are present. Incumbent is subject to noise from machinery and electrical shock or burns from equipment, exposure to possibility of scrapes, and infections and has occasional exposure to broken bones. Incumbent is required to know and enforce all safety regulations pertaining to working conditions.
